#d38dce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d38dce is composed of 82.7% red, 55.3% green and 80.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.2% magenta, 2.4%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 304.3 degrees, a saturation of 44.3% and a lightness of 69%. #d38dce color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a71b9d.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

#d38dce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d38dce has RGB values of R:211, G:141, B:206 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.33, Y:0.02, K:0.17. Its decimal value is 13864398.

Shades and Tints of #d38dce
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d050d is the darkest color, while #fffeff is the lightest one.
